Banish That Stuffiness: Soothing Your Sinuses
Let's face that feeling of stuffy airways and a throbbing head. Congestion can be a real pain, but there are plenty of ways to reduce the mucus buildup. First, stay well liquid-fueled by drinking plenty of fluids like water or warm tea with ginger. Next, try using a humidifier to add moisture to the air and help loosen up that stringy stuff.
- Breathe in steam from a hot shower or bowl of hot water with essential oils like eucalyptus or peppermint. This can relieve your sinuses and break up mucus.
- Consider using a saline rinse to wash your nasal passages. You can buy pre-made saline solutions or make your own at home.
Drugstore medications like decongestants and antihistamines can also provide temporary relief from congestion. However, it's always best to consult with your doctor before taking any new medication, especially if you have any underlying health conditions.
